- TTC8's found in taxon is recorded as Homo sapiens[17].
- TTC8's chromosome is recorded as human chromosome 14[18].
- TTC8's genetic association is recorded as retinitis pigmentosa 51[19].
- TTC8's strand orientation is recorded as forward strand[20].
- TTC8's exact match is recorded as http://identifiers.org/ncbigene/123016[21].
- TTC8's cytogenetic location is recorded as 14q31.3[22].
